Tomorrow in UK & Ireland sees the release of Sylvain Chomet’s The Illusionist a beautifully drawn animation set inEdinburgh and various beautiful spots around Scotland. The story centre’s around a old style stage magican in the 1950′s whose one of a dying breed of entertainers with the emergance of rock stars stealing his thunder and life is now work coming in the most obscure places. As things seem to be getting bad there’s one little girl, Alice who changes his life forever.

This movie will delight children and adults who love the tradition 2d form of animation which is completely different from the norm of the Walt Disney style but still has that enchanting element from the old disney flick. This is a qaulity film from a qaulity animator in the form of Slyvain Chomet who won 2 oscars in 2003 with his previous movie Belleville Rendez-Vous, so if you enjoyed that animation you’ll love this and if you love the legendary Jacques Tati (whose story this is based on) you really enjoy this.

The movie is on national release in UK & Ireland from tomorrow and Christmas day (25th December) in USA. The full Line-up for the 30th Cambridge international film festival has been announced today with Luc Besson’s Petrodactyl fantasy adventure The Extraordinary Adventures of Adele Blanc-Sec the opening movie, this is the movies UK premiere too. The closing movie will be Made In Dagenham created by Calender Girls director Nigel Cole Starring Sally Hawkins Bob Hoskins, Miranda Richardson, Rosamund Pike and Jaime Winstone. Other noteable films been shown at the festival include Rhys Ifans as infamous drug dealer Howard Marks in MR Nice, The Messenger starring Ben Foster, Woody Harelson and The Girl Who Kicked The Hornet’s Nest, the third and final movie of the Steig Larsson Millenium Trigoly.

When your going to bring a classic story as in classic Manga/Anime to the big screen its good to pick a classic sometime and Fumhiko Sori has done that with Tetsuya Chiba & Asao Takamori’s classic boxing manga Ashita no Joe (Tomorrow’s Joe).
With the poser of the internet I have been able to watch some of the classic anime's online as I am a massive fan of old school retro Japanese animation. Dont get me wrong I do love current anime but there just an essence piece of magic connected with classic animation that you just cant put words to but you know you love it.
The story focuses on the story of Joe Yabuki a troubled young man and he meets Dampei Tange who teaches Joe the art of boxing. During a stint in prison Joe meets a boxing prodigy Toru Rikiishi whom a respectful but fierce rivalary develops and their battles inspire other inmates to take up boxing resulting in various battles  of whom are all of different skill levels and weakness.
The movie stars Tomohisa Yamashita (joe), Teruyuki Kagawa (Dampei) and Yûsuke Iseya (Toru) with Toho releasing the movie in Japan and the movie set to be released in Japan in Febraury 2011.

The Lowbudget award winning comedy THE LOCKSMITH has a new trailer. The movie won at this years Sundance Festival and focuses on Mike (Anslem Richardson)who is trying to reconcile with his ex-girlfriend when he bumps into Margo Ana Reeder) who seems to drag Mike into her relationship woes.
Even in the indie movieworld comedies with a romantic touch seem to still fall into generic romcom type of movie but this seems a little more scrapier than it previous compadres. The locksmith was written and directed by the Jones Brothers Todd and Brad with the written side of things helped by Sophie Goodhart and you can catch this movie when its released stateside on DVD from September 21st.

offical Synopsis:
Mike is a locksmith. He’s also a prisoner on work release, but you wouldn’t know it. He’s just trying to focus on his house calls and reconcile with his ex-girlfriend—until Margo hijacks his day. A live-wire kook who’s certain her boyfriend is cheating on her, Margo bulldozes Mike into spying on the alleged cad. The result: an all-day adventure with a stolen vehicle, a visit to an unlikely drug dealer, and a low blood-sugar attack.

South Korean sports drama GRAND PRIX(dir.Yun-Ho Yang)gets its main theatrical trailer before its release in Korea next month. The movie is based on the once sucessful female horse racer Ju-Hee who is in a depressive state after an horrific arm injury which resulted in the death of her horse. She decides to escape to jeju island in a chance to over come her depression and she meets a fellow jockey Woo-suk who is a record champion at the Japan cup and with his encouragement she fights her way back to the championship.
The movie stars Kim Tae Hee, Yang Dong Geun, Park Geun Hyeong, and Ko Doo Sim.
